> > ScalarEvolution currently lowers a subtraction recurrence to an add
> recurrence with the same no-wrap flags as the subtraction.  This is
> incorrect because `sub nsw X, Y` is not the same as `add nsw X, -Y` and
> `sub nuw X, Y` is not the same as `add nuw X, -Y`.  This patch fixes the
> issue, and adds a test case demonstrating the bug.
